The second link has most of the basic controls.

As for specials,

TRIANGLE+CIRCLE = Use your mecha's option pack SP attack if equipped, otherwise use your mecha specific SP attack.

Select+D-PAD Down = Order your partner to use his mecha's option pack SP if equipped, otherwise use his mecha specific SP attack. Greyed out on select menu when partner has not enough SP (partner's gauge under HP bar).

L-Trigger+TRIANGLE+CIRCLE = Do the SP attack simultaneously with your partner. Make sure both have enough SP available, or you will most likely end up doing the L-Trigger+TRIANGLE melee charge attack instead accidentally.

CIRCLE+X = Activate the equipped active support skill of the character you put in support, which may have various effects. Some of them have unique skills only available to them normally.

What I can say is that in the process of getting access to other characters' skills, you would inevitably max out relationships waaaay before the final skill: Max world is unlocked (SP points have to be 9999, unles the character is Max of course). the main tangible that I know is that partner characters, with maxed hearts, will respond positively to your orders when once they are passed. With a "raw" relationship, the partner will reject your commands initially and only respond positively after 2 - 3 consecutive orders.

I'm going through and getting a SS rank on all of the missions. However, I'm having trouble with the following missions. Any help?

SDF Macross - 0-G Love

Defeat the Zentradi mecha, but do not attack the Z-Soldiers when they bail out. Go for the grunt units first yourself before taking on the aces, lest Max+Milia or your partner botch the takedown and kill the pilots as well. Ordering your partner to defend only may also help. Do not use any missiles, especially not the multi lockon one. Use a fully maxed out laser weapon which should be able to quickly one shot grunt units.Remember to switch lock away from the Z-Soldier ejecting after each kill. The Regult works well to SS this mission.

When the Nupetiet Vergnitz appears, immediately move right to the prow of the ship. You should be able to lock on to a missile cannon/beam cannon. Once you acquire the lock. beam spam with your laser weapon until you take out all of its cannons. (The lockon chain will automatically switch to the next cannon, and will not acquire the ship itself until all the cannons are gone, so don't manually switch lock once a cannon is acquired). You don't need to manouver into position to take out cannons on the opposite side of the ship as lasers cut right through capital ships. Attack the ship once all the cannons are gone.

During your attacks, an ace Regult and ace Nousjadeul-Ger will appear. Deal with them like you did the first wave, then continue finishing off the ship.

SDF Macross - Komilia Attack

Speed is important for this mission. In the second half, use your guns to quickly take out enemies, but stay mobile by strafing left and right while doing so because the ace Nousjadeul-Gers and the several formations of laser using Regults are pretty deadly if you get hit. You may want to bring a healing support unit if you tend to get damaged before mission's end. I used a Glaug to SS this. Pulling off combos, clearing the mission fast and without taking damage is key.

SDF Macross - A Sad Doll

The four allied units spread across the map must survive, and enemy units must not reach the two miclone chambers. It's an urban level with lots of cover, so use a unit with good mobility and powerful guns. I used a Glaug, with someone with good marksmanship in a Monster Mk II as partner.

Three ace units will appear one at a time, ideally you should rush to engage and destroy them before they get off a shot, otherwise they will most likely kill a guest unit. (Usually that VF-1A always getting underfoot.).

Also, try to kill the grunt units in combo chains and take zero damage for additional bonus points, because just meeting the objectives is not enough to get the SS.
